On Thu, 20 May 1999, Stephane Fromholtz wrote:

> I cannot start smbd, it immediatly stops, I've got in my log.smb
>
> [1999/05/19 14:53:43, 0] lib/util_sock.c:open_socket_in(709)
>  bind failed on port 139 socket_addr=0.0.0.0 (Adresse déja utilisée.)

> and in /etc/inetd.conf
> netbios-ssn stream tcp nowait root /usr/local/samba/bin/smbd smbd
> netbios-ns dgram upd wait root /usr/local/samba/bin/nmbd nmbd

> Where did I make a mistake ?

You should either smbd (and nmbd) either standalone or from inetd, but not
both (it simply won't work).

Remove the lines from inetd.conf and things should work a little better.
